How to Get Replacement Keys For Your Car

It's time to replace your broken or lost car key. There are numerous options to do this including auto locksmiths roadside assistance or the dealership.

The classic double-edged keys that are still in use by the majority of people are the easiest to replace. Keys can be made in the hardware store for about $10.

Transponder Keys

Transponder chips, unlike traditional keys, are equipped with electronic circuits that communicate with your car. When you put the key in the ignition, it transmits an electronic code to your car that matches the information the chip has stored. When the codes are verified the engine will begin to run. This is a fantastic security feature to ward off car thieves who would attempt to hot-wire your vehicle.

If you lose your transponder, or it is stolen, you'll need to go to locksmiths for the replacement car key fobs. These professionals have specialized equipment to copy the chip from your old key and then program it into the new key. The process is more complex and costly than simply getting the standard car key, but it's the only way to guarantee that your car will start.

If you have to replace a lost transponder, you should contact an expert who has expertise working on your vehicle. They will have to know the exact model of your car and the immobilizer system. This will ensure that the new key fits your ignition correctly and works with the other security features.

Laser-Cut Keys

If you've bought a brand new car recently, then you might have noticed the keys you have purchased are different than keys found in older cars. This is due to the fact that modern vehicles require a laser-cut keys. They are also referred to as sidewinder key. They are made by using lasers that can cut deeper than mechanical keys. They are also more durable and may be difficult to duplicate.

If anyone manages to find one of these keys in their possession they'll need to program it to their car to allow it to function. This can be carried out at a dealership or by a skilled locksmith. The process of programming a new key replacement for car is straightforward and usually costs less than getting an alternative for a standard key.

Laser-cut keys are a step above the basic transponder chip keys that have an integrated security system within them. The key itself sends signals to the vehicle's computer, which sends a message to the ignition and lock. This allows the driver to unlock the doors and start the engine, much like a regular key would.

This type of key is more expensive and difficult to make, as it requires specialized equipment that is not easily accessible at hardware stores. This makes them more expensive and difficult for thieves to obtain.

Laser-cut keys offer an extra layer of security for vehicles. They are more difficult to identify or scratch than traditional keys. They they also have unique key patterns that reduce the risk of someone using the same key in multiple vehicles. These keys aren't simple to duplicate, as the process requires a high-tech key cutting machine and advanced software. This makes them more secure, and a worthwhile purchase for car owners. Double-Edged keys

Certain cars have double-edged keys that have cuts on both sides of the key. They can be more difficult to pick than single-edge cut keys as they require a tool that can make cuts on both sides of the key. These keys are also known as symmetrical cut keys. These keys are most common on older vehicles, but they can also be found in vending machine locks, lock boxes, or higher security padlocks.

If you lose a double-edged key it is necessary to take it to a dealer to have a new one made. The cost will vary based on the type of key and the year it was made, and whether it has a remote or fob connected to it.

Modern key systems include a transponder embedded in the head of the key that communicates to the car and checks if it is legitimate. They are much harder to steal, and are advertised as a deterrent to theft. They are more expensive than conventional mechanical keys, and typically have to be programmed by a dealer.

Locksmiths may be less expensive than dealers. Whatever you decide to go with it is crucial to make sure that they have the tools needed for your specific vehicle. Start by comparing the keyway profiles between the new key and the current key. The distance of the key shank from shoulder to tip should be the same as that of your existing key.

Keyless Entry

These are the most convenient keys that can be found on many modern cars. They emit an alarm that allows drivers to unlock the vehicle and even start it without inserting a key into the ignition. These keys can also be used to control other features like opening the windows, opening up the trunk or recording memory seat presets. Fortunately, these kinds of keys are fairly easy to replace for the typical car owner. However, if you do lose your key fob, it is a lot more complicated to find an individual who can assist you.

You should go to the dealer to replace your key fob with transponder. They'll likely need to order a replacement and pair it with your vehicle which could mean a couple of days delay before you can utilize it again. It might be more affordable to get an auto locksmith to cut and program an extra key for you if you're working on a budget.

Another way to save money on replacement keys is to buy a used one from a dealer or another source. They are available for less than you'd pay at the dealership. Some are even less expensive than the cost of a new key. However, you must check the condition of the key and the key fob to make sure they're functioning properly.

Some key fobs come with the metal part of an old-fashioned key enclosed in plastic. This lets you lock and unlock your vehicle by pressing a button. These are often cheaper than other types of fobs, but you'll still need to turn the metal key to start the engine.

You can program certain key fobs by following instructions in the owner's manual. Others require specialized equipment that's usually only available through a dealership. You'll need to take it to the dealer and provide proof of ownership if you lose it.
